Officials describe unrest as a ‘settling of scores’ after Chechen teenager attacked by drug dealers

A picture shows a car on fire in the Gresilles area of Dijon, eastern France, on 15 June, 2020.between rival gangs in eastern France.on Friday, when police said around 100 Chechen youths from across France descended on the city to avenge an attack on a Chechen teenager by local drug dealers.
